// MockCommand implements the command.Command interface for testing
type MockCommand struct {
mu sync.Mutex
startCalled bool
stopCalled bool
waitCalled bool
startErr error
waitErr error
stopErr error
waitChan chan struct{}
started bool
}
func NewMockCommand() *MockCommand {
return &MockCommand{
waitChan: make(chan struct{}),
}
}
func (m *MockCommand) Start() error {
m.mu.Lock()
defer m.mu.Unlock()
m.startCalled = true
m.started = true
return m.startErr
}
func (m *MockCommand) Wait() error {
m.mu.Lock()
m.waitCalled = true
m.mu.Unlock()
// Wait for signal to simulate command completion
<-m.waitChan
return m.waitErr
}
func (m *MockCommand) Stop(_ context.Context) error {
m.mu.Lock()
defer m.mu.Unlock()
m.stopCalled = true
m.started = false
// Add small delay to allow tests to observe Stopping state
go func() {
time.Sleep(20 * time.Millisecond)
// Signal Wait to return
select {
case m.waitChan <- struct{}{}:
default:
}
}()
return m.stopErr
}
func (m *MockCommand) SimulateExit() {
m.mu.Lock()
m.started = false
m.mu.Unlock()
// Signal Wait to return
select {
case m.waitChan <- struct{}{}:
default:
}
}
func (m *MockCommand) WasStartCalled() bool {
m.mu.Lock()
defer m.mu.Unlock()
return m.startCalled
}
func (m *MockCommand) WasStopCalled() bool {
m.mu.Lock()
defer m.mu.Unlock()
return m.stopCalled
}
func (m *MockCommand) WasWaitCalled() bool {
m.mu.Lock()
defer m.mu.Unlock()
return m.waitCalled
}
func (m *MockCommand) SetStartError(err error) {
m.mu.Lock()
defer m.mu.Unlock()
m.startErr = err
}
func (m *MockCommand) SetWaitError(err error) {
m.mu.Lock()
defer m.mu.Unlock()
m.waitErr = err
}
func (m *MockCommand) SetStopError(err error) {
m.mu.Lock()
defer m.mu.Unlock()
m.stopErr = err
}
func (m *MockCommand) Reset() {
m.mu.Lock()
defer m.mu.Unlock()
m.startCalled = false
m.stopCalled = false
m.waitCalled = false
m.startErr = nil
m.waitErr = nil
m.stopErr = nil
m.started = false
// Signal any waiting goroutines before creating new channel
select {
case m.waitChan <- struct{}{}:
default:
}
m.waitChan = make(chan struct{})
}
func (m *MockCommand) ClearCallCounts() {
m.mu.Lock()
defer m.mu.Unlock()
m.startCalled = false
m.stopCalled = false
m.waitCalled = false
}
func createTestStateMachine() (*StateMachine, *MockCommand, *bytes.Buffer) {
mockCmd := NewMockCommand()
var buf bytes.Buffer
logger := log.New(&buf, "", 0)
sm := New(mockCmd, Options{
Logger: logger,
})
return sm, mockCmd, &buf
}
